Output acbce61d1a441e92edae9c69478de07b7fdd00a4a4f4368eed08acbd650d75fa:33

value
7037504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ca50e4fb261c5f91961f1d587b1301619a111d4 OP_EQUAL
address
3EWgFghRJMZBkkHrY9Bjy1dBvirnXDysZ2
transaction
acbce61d1a441e92edae9c69478de07b7fdd00a4a4f4368eed08acbd650d75fa
confirmations
429884
spent
true